MPhil/PhD Classics and Ancient History

Overview

The Department prides itself on its vigorous research culture. There are current major research projects on pagan monotheism in the Roman Empire and on Galen and the world of knowledge in the 2nd century AD. Individual staff research projects range from the study of the ancient Black Sea to moral concepts in Latin literature, from Greek inscriptions to ancient ideas of character, including food, sex, politics and religion. There are strong clusters of postgraduate students studying aspects of ancient drama and the Eastern regions of the Hellenistic world.
